Quarterly Planning Note — Board

The pilot with Drossel Retail Group launched on schedule across six stores in the Kelvane region. Early scan-through data meets our baseline, and the merchandising team at Ostrander Labs reports no integration issues. A decision on expansion to the full chain is expected next quarter. The strategic context is summarized below.

management briefing: Headcount on the Praok team goes from 16 to 91 by the end of March. Gross margin on Praok came in at 2 percent against a plan of 26 percent.

**Q: Why does DeployDove report a build as "pending" after it has shipped?**

DeployDove polls the Larkspur pipeline every 90 seconds, so status can lag briefly. If "pending" persists beyond five minutes, ask the customer for the release tag and check the Larkspur dashboard before escalating. For anything unresolved after that check, reach the pipeline duty team at the address below.

escalation mailbox, kagef-kawef: frador_zorix@tolvaqlabs.internal

- [ ] Verify catalog cache invalidation for Marrowfield release 7.3: confirm that price and availability updates from the Ledgewick feed purge both the edge cache and the per-region Tinsmith layer within 90 seconds. Run the staged invalidation drill, capture timings, and attach results. Release manager sign-off requires the drill report referencing the build token noted below.

build token for kaweg-tagag: htk6_c63a6b

## Releases

Quick note for the sync: GarageGlance v2.4 ships the occupancy feed for the Marlowe Street deck, now polling sensors every 30 seconds instead of two minutes. Counts should stop drifting during rush hour. Tag releases off `main`, run the feed smoke test, and ping Tova if the diff looks weird. All release artifacts must be verified against the key below.

signing key of tahog-tajog = bky6_QV8tna